How they compare
Hungary currently reports 4.5% against 4.3% in Switzerland, a difference of 0.2%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Hungary ahead.
Hungary ranks 107th and Switzerland ranks 110th of 189 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Hungary averaged higher in 2 and Switzerland in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Hungary | Switzerland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 6.9% | 3.6% | 3.3% | Hungary |
| 2010s | 7.4% | 4.7% | 2.7% | Hungary |
| 2020s | 4.1% | 4.5% | 0.4% | Switzerland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
